Whole Foods Market hosts a quarterly Community Giving Day where they team up with local nonprofits, and this month it’s the Arkansas chapter of Leave No Trace. That means that at Whole Foods on Wednesday, Jan. 11, 5 percent of the day’s net sales will go to Leave No Trace, an organization whose mission is “to sustain healthy, vibrant lands for all to enjoy, now and for future generations,” according to local chapter advocate Rob Stephens.
Leave No Trace Center for Outdoor Ethics was created to educate people on responsible enjoyment of the outdoors, “making good decisions to protect the world around you.” Funds raised on Jan. 11 will go toward programming and educational materials in the Little Rock community.
“One of Whole Foods Market’s core values is to serve and support our local communities by partnering with organizations like the Leave No Trace Arkansas chapter,” said Sara Fulton-Koerbling, community liaison at Whole Foods Market’s Little Rock store. “Another core value is to practice and advance environmental stewardship. Our Community Giving Day supporting Leave No Trace is a perfect match.”
